Blending On-Site and Remote Teams: The Benefits of a Hybrid Call Center
In today's dynamic business landscape, companies are continually seeking innovative strategies to enhance their operations. One such strategy gaining momentum is the hybrid call center model. This approach blends the advantages of both on-site and remote teams, creating a robust workforce that can respond to ever-changing demands.
- Many benefits result from this hybrid model. On-site agents benefit the value of face-to-face interaction, fostering a stronger sense of collaboration. Remote agents, on the other side, enjoy the flexibility of working from home, leading to enhanced productivity and work-life integration.
- Additionally, a hybrid call center can optimize operational efficiency by allowing companies to scale their workforce in accordance with real-time demands.

Hybrid Call Centers: Meeting Today's Evolving Customer Needs
In today's rapidly changing business landscape, customer expectations are evolving at an unprecedented pace. Consumers seek seamless, personalized and rapid service across multiple channels. To address these evolving needs, many businesses are turning to hybrid call centers. This adaptable approach combines the best of both worlds—traditional phone-based support with cutting-edge digital technologies. Hybrid call centers enable agents to proactively engage with customers through a variety of platforms, including phone, email, chat, and social media.
Moreover, hybrid call centers often leverage advanced analytics and AI-powered tools to optimize customer service operations. By interpreting customer data, these systems can identify trends and patterns, allowing businesses to customize their interactions and provide a more relevant customer experience.
